    This is one nice machine with a bucket full of ideas for a low end gear maker. Thanks for posting.

    As for indexing, at some point it will make a lot of sense to come up with a stepper or servo based solution. Plain DC motors are not good at stopping in the same place consistently. That does add some complexity but today it is almost a canned solution with Arduino's.
